Tropical - Sansevieria trifasciata ‘Assorted Snake Plant' (4 Inch) is a hardy, low-maintenance plant known for its striking, upright leaves with unique patterns. It’s an excellent choice for adding a modern touch to indoor spaces with its architectural form and easy care requirements.
Description:
- Dimensions: Grows to a height of 12-18 inches with a spread of about 8-12 inches. Features upright, sword-like leaves that are typically dark green with light, horizontal stripes.
- Sun Exposure: Prefers bright, indirect light but can tolerate low light conditions. It is well-suited for indoor environments where light is limited.
- Water Requirements: Requires minimal watering. Allow the soil to dry out completely between waterings. Overwatering can lead to root rot, so it's important to let the soil dry thoroughly.
- Hardiness Zones: Hardy in Zones 10-11. Commonly grown as an indoor plant in cooler climates but can be placed outdoors in warm, tropical areas.
- Bloom Time: Does not typically bloom indoors. Its primary appeal is its architectural foliage.
- Pruning: Minimal pruning needed. Remove any dead or damaged leaves at the base to maintain a clean appearance.
How to Plant:
- Location: Ideal for indoor settings with bright, indirect light. Can also be placed in lower light conditions but may grow slower.
- Soil Preparation: Use a well-draining potting mix, such as a cactus or succulent mix. Ensure the pot has drainage holes to prevent waterlogging.
- Planting: Place the Snake Plant in the 4-inch pot, ensuring the root ball is level with the soil surface. Fill in around the roots with soil and lightly firm it.
- Spacing: For a 4-inch pot, ensure there is sufficient space for the plant to grow. As it matures, it may need to be repotted into a larger container.
- Watering: Water sparingly. Allow the soil to dry out completely between waterings. Reduce watering in the winter when the plant is not actively growing.
